Your Opportunity

Stantec’s River Services group provides clients with professional services in a wide range of disciplines including stream restoration, geomorphological assessment, watershed studies, environmental assessments, and floodplain analysis. Stantec provides complete surface water resources planning and engineering services from the conceptual study phase through design, construction, and monitoring. Our integrated teams allow us to incorporate related disciplines such as civil engineering, landscape architecture, aquatic ecology, terrestrial ecology, wetland science, soil science, and hydrogeology to provide a more thorough understanding of a project and/or a more comprehensive design. Stantec’s River Services group has an excellent reputation for mentoring junior staff and providing its clients with high quality services.

An opportunity exists in our Waterloo, ON office (hybrid work arrangements will also be considered) for a talented and enthusiastic team member with a keen interest in the natural sciences and stream restoration to join our team and advance their career. This position would include the opportunity to participate in the assessment, design and construction monitoring of stream restoration projects, and will involve working with multi-disciplinary teams for a variety of existing and new clients.

Your Key Responsibilities

  • Undertaking modeling and design tasks associated with River Services works in support of a wide variety of projects in both the private and public sectors.
  • Coordinating with project managers, designers, other technical staff and/or multidisciplinary team members to ensure that the projects’ needs are met in a timely and effective manner;
  • Participating in detailed field and office studies and design tasks associated with stream restoration projects;
  • Performs field work as required, including the collection of geomorphological field data, post-construction monitoring, environmental sampling, etc.
  • Coordinating design and construction drawings;
  • Writing reports and design briefs to document analyses;
  • Meeting with regulatory agencies and clients to address project‑specific stream restoration issues;
  • Taking responsibility for the quality of your written, technical and graphic work;
  • Managing the technical and financial aspects of stream restoration projects;
  • Preparing/participating in proposals for new projects;
  • Providing construction administration and observation services

Your Capabilities and Credentials

  • Have a Bachelor’s or Master’s Degree in Engineering, Science or related discipline.
  • Minimum 5 years of experience with Stream Restoration / Surface Water Resources work.
  • Are registered or are eligible to be registered as a P.Eng or P.Geo. in the province of Ontario
  • A knowledge of surveying techniques, design/drafting software (Civil 3D), hydrologic and hydraulic modelling, and natural channel design concepts.
  • Your ability to work in a team environment, with minimal supervision, is desirable.
  • Ideally, you are a self‑motivated individual possessing strong interpersonal and communication skills, both written and verbal, along with the ability to prioritize multiple tasks.
  • You have a valid driver’s license and are able to travel away from home for up to a week and do fieldwork under challenging conditions (e.g., challenging terrain, poor weather).
  • You have a commitment to thrive in a proactive organization where client service is a priority
  • Project management experience would be considered an asset
